List of the 10 Best Willie Nelson Songs of All Time

1. “Nothing I Can Do About It Now”

Willie’s 1989 hit, “Nothing I Can Do About It Now,” kicks off our list with its profound lyrics and soothing melody. This song reflects on life’s ups and downs, reminding us to embrace the present moment. Willie’s soulful delivery and the gentle twang of his guitar make this song an instant classic.

2. “Hello Walls”

“Hello Walls” catapulted Willie Nelson into stardom back in the early ’60s. This heartbreakingly beautiful ballad personifies loneliness and longing through the eyes of a man talking to the walls of his empty home. Willie’s emotive vocals tug at the heartstrings, making it a timeless gem.

3. “Pancho and Lefty” (With Merle Haggard)

A collaboration between two legends, Willie Nelson and Merle Haggard, “Pancho and Lefty” is a country masterpiece. This song tells a gripping tale of friendship, betrayal, and life on the run. Their harmonious voices and poignant lyrics create a hauntingly beautiful narrative.

4. “The Troublemaker”

“The Troublemaker” is Willie Nelson’s call for peace and harmony in a tumultuous world. Released in 1976, during a politically charged era, this song remains relevant today. Willie’s soothing voice and thought-provoking lyrics make this track a testament to his artistry.

5. “Whiskey River”

“Whiskey River” is an anthem for those seeking solace in a glass of whiskey. Willie’s distinctive voice captures the essence of late nights and contemplation. It’s a song that invites you to join Willie on a journey down Whiskey River, where troubles are forgotten, if only for a moment.

6. “Blue Eyes Crying in the Rain”

“Blue Eyes Crying in the Rain” is a heart-wrenching ballad that showcases Willie’s emotional depth. This song is often considered one of his signature pieces, and for good reason. Its melancholic melody and poignant lyrics have touched countless souls over the years.

7. “Angel Flying Too Close to the Ground”

“Angel Flying Too Close to the Ground” is a celestial love song that floats on a cloud of ethereal beauty. Willie’s voice soars like the angel in question, delivering a mesmerizing performance that leaves listeners enchanted by its sheer serenity.

8. “On the Road Again”

You can’t talk about Willie Nelson without mentioning “On the Road Again.” This iconic anthem to life on tour has become an anthem for wanderers and travelers worldwide. Its infectious melody and spirited lyrics make it an enduring favorite.

9. “Crazy”

“Crazy” is a songwriting masterpiece penned by Willie Nelson himself and famously performed by Patsy Cline. This timeless classic explores the depths of love and longing. Willie’s emotional connection to the song is palpable, making it a standout in his repertoire.

10. “Always on My Mind”

“Always on My Mind” showcases Willie’s vulnerability and introspection. This hauntingly beautiful song explores regret and the enduring love that lingers in one’s heart. Willie’s heartfelt rendition has made it an anthem of lost love.
